As England's squad lands at their training base in Kansas City, enthusiasm from both the team and the local community is palpable. The arrival has been met with a warm welcome, underscoring the significance of the World Cup for the city, which was not originally slated to host any matches.

A Heartfelt Welcome

Local residents, packed with flags and signs, lined the streets to greet the players, showcasing the city's overwhelming hospitality. England’s players experienced the joy of a police escort, alongside spirited tunes from the Kansas City Chiefs' band and the presence of the NFL team's cheerleaders as they arrived at the Inn at Meadowbrook, their exclusive accommodation for the tournament.

Community Engagement

In a gesture of appreciation, the team plans a meet-and-greet with residents living near the training ground. It reflects a deep connection not only between the players and fans but also the community at large, as local children were invited to witness a training session—a moment that thrilled many young enthusiasts.

High-Quality Facilities

England's training facilities at Swope Soccer Village are being lauded for their quality. With spectacular grass pitches that meet top standards, the players feel reassured as they prepare for the tournament. The investments made by the Football Association in the training ground and their hotel reflect a commitment to excellence, which pairs well with the excitement of their local base.
